Job Duties

  • Recruit, select, train, develop, and evaluate restaurant employees
  • Monitor staffing levels to ensure sufficient development and talent
  • Implement and adhere to training systems for employees
  • Identify and develop internal candidates for management and Team Leader positions
  • Ensure execution of "My Promise to You" and the Service Profit Chain
  • Create an employee-friendly, fun, clean, and safe restaurant environment
  • Motivate and inspire employees to achieve high performance
  • Treat employees with respect and dignity
  • Recognize and reward employees regularly
  • Manage daily activities to achieve operational excellence
  • Ensure delivery of excellent guest service and food quality
  • Review and modify practices to improve guest experience
  • Maintain visibility and interaction with guests
  • Respond professionally to guest concerns and complaints
  • Ensure management and crew understand and operate all systems correctly
  • Maintain brand image of cleanliness, maintenance, and service
  • Serve as a role model for excellent guest service
  • Utilize management information tools to analyze operational and financial performance
  • Identify trends and implement action plans for improvement
  • Use data to analyze business results and consult with regional resources
  • Focus on increasing sales and profitability by executing the Service Profit Chain
  • Consider cost/benefit impact of financial decisions
  • Monitor costs and adherence to budget and restaurant goals
